Web16 hours ago · Florida’s six-week abortion ban. The new legislation, SB 300, restricts abortion up to six weeks of pregnancy from the earlier 15 weeks. One of the exceptions the bill provides is to save the woman’s life. Some other exceptions include pregnancies involving rape, incest or human trafficking where abortions will be legal until 15 weeks.
